For the makeup lovers....
I have to share a nifty thing
It's a lash stain!!! It's by Hard Candy(found at Walmart for about 7 bucks, I think)
If you love and need mascara and hate to apply it daily, and feel purtier with it on.....
It's a 4 day stain mascara and it works!! I'm on my second day of wearing it and DD her 4th tomorrow. I've swam, worked out, sweat, washed face, shower and lotion...and it's still on my lashes, like I just applied mascara. No smudges.

Yes, it looks just like mascara but to me it doesn't really lengthen and not very thick as the mascara I'm used to using, but it still does a great job! I have very short and light eye lashes. I've used Loreal Voluminus for years.
Today I've been in the sun the whole day and ran in the sun, so lots of sweat and shower of course! It's just now coming off my bottom lashes and the top still looks good. No smudges at all! I'll probably reapply it tomorrow. It stood the test of time on DD's lashes, but mine took more abuse.
I bought black and that's the only color I like.
